Gun show info:

Yvonne writes:

>Can this can be periodically repeated on the org and general dlv
>emails, and where-ever appropriate?

>Does anyone who is planning to attend DLV 04 or resident in the LV
>area, and going to the gun show, also have a FFL (Federal Firearms
>License)? Or if anyones knows of a tg friendly business in LV and
>holds a FFL that can help our group?
 
>This will be greatly helpful for other dlv attendees who may be
>interested in buying particular items from the gun show who live out of
>state, w/o such FFL, and cannot transport such items (legally) out of
>the state.
 
>Some businesses at the gun show may provide this service (maybe also
>w/fee), but not all of them. Arrangements would also have to co-incide
>with a FFL holder/business from their home state as a place to ship
>such items.

Probably the best forum for this would be the DLV discussion list in the
early spring when people start reading it regularly. Yes, we can include
it in one of the monthly mailings, but it would be best to hold off
until the spring for it.
